Location Details
PS.Cafe: Marina Bay Sands, 10 Bayfront Avenue, Singapore 018956. Check the official Marina Bay Sands restaurant page for current operating hours, menu details and reservation options.
Nearest MRT: Bayfront. The outlet is most convenient when combined with The Shoppes, ArtScience Museum, Sands Theatre or a Marina Bay walk.
